Decision Journal

log significant decisions w/ reasoning & predicted outcome · score later · learn what kind of decisions you screw up
Why: hindsight bias makes you remember bad decisions as obviously bad and good ones as obviously good. Pre-commit your reasoning + prediction NOW so when you score it later, you're judging your process, not your retroactive narrative.

How: log the decision + 2-3 reasons + a confidence # + what you think will happen. Wait. Score the outcome. Compare. Discover which categories you're systematically overconfident in.
